What is a Private ADHD Assessment?
A private ADHD assessment generally includes a comprehensive examination performed by certified experts such as psychologists, psychiatrists, or neurologists. The assessment process usually includes:
- Initial Consultation: Discussing symptoms and issues.
- Standardized Tests: Employing various tests to measure attention levels, hyperactivity, and impulsivity.
- Behavioral Ratings: Using questionnaires filled out by moms and dads, teachers, or partners.
- Last Report: Providing a detailed overview of findings and suggestions.

Breaking Down the Costs
Average Cost Breakdown
The following table outlines the common parts of a private ADHD assessment and their associated costs:
| Assessment Component | Approximated Cost |
|---|---|
| Initial Consultation | ₤ 150 - ₤ 300 |
| Psychometric Testing |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500 |
| Behavioral Rating Scales |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
| Comprehensive Report | ₤ 100 - ₤ 500 |
| Follow-up Consultation | ₤ 100 - ₤ 250 |
| Overall Estimated Cost | ₤ 700 - ₤ 2,250 |
Aspects Influencing Costs
Numerous aspects can impact the total cost of a private ADHD assessment:
- Location: Prices can differ commonly based on geographical regions. Urban areas or cities with a high need for mental health services often charge more.
- Service provider Type: The qualifications and experience of the expert performing the assessment can influence expenses. Psychiatrists tend to charge greater charges compared to psychologists or general practitioners.
- Complexity of Assessment: More detailed assessments that take several sessions or involve comprehensive testing may increase total costs.
- Insurance Coverage: Some insurance strategies might partly cover private assessments, which can significantly reduce out-of-pocket expenditures.

Frequently Asked Questions About Private ADHD Assessments
1. What does a private ADHD assessment involve?
A private ADHD assessment generally includes an initial consultation, psychometric screening, behavioral assessments, and a follow-up session. A detailed report is provided at the end.
2. How long does the assessment procedure take?
The whole procedure can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a number of weeks, depending on the intricacy of the assessment and the accessibility of follow-up sessions.
3. Can I use insurance for a private assessment?
Lots of insurance provider provide some coverage for private assessments, however it is crucial to consult your service provider to comprehend the specifics of your strategy.
4. Exist additional costs I should know?
Extra costs might develop from follow-up visits, treatment plans, or specialized treatments not consisted of in the initial assessment cost.
5. What should I give my appointment?
It is practical to bring any previous medical records, paperwork of symptoms, and completed behavioral ranking scales from family or educators, if relevant.
